DWS Monthly Distributions Announced

The DWS closed-end funds, known for their strategic investment decisions, have recently shared details regarding their monthly distributions. These announcements are crucial for investors looking to understand the future income from their investments. Below are the key details regarding the funds and their respective distributions.

Distribution Details for October

The following outlines the important dates and information related to the distributions for the month of October, as disclosed by the funds.

Key Distribution Dates

Declaration Date: Announcement of the distributions occurs periodically by the funds.

Ex-Date: Shareholders need to be aware of this date as it's critical for determining eligibility for receiving distributions.

Record Date: This date further delineates who the eligible shareholders are for the distributions.

Payable Date: On this date, the distributions will be delivered to the shareholders identified in previous dates.

Specific Funds and Their Distributions

Two notable funds have outlined their monthly distributions:

  • DWS Strategic Municipal Income Trust. This fund has declared a monthly distribution of $0.0230 per share, matching its prior monthly distribution.
  • DWS Municipal Income Trust. This entity will distribute $0.0610 per share, consistent with its previous distribution amount.

Investors should pay close attention to these amounts, as they can influence investment strategies and future financial planning.

Future of KSM Fund

It's important to note that the DWS Strategic Municipal Income Trust, known by the ticker KSM, announced that its last anticipated regular monthly dividend will be for the month of October. Post this period, there are expectations related to a final liquidating distribution based on any net investment income earned in November. Stakeholders in KSM should adjust their expectations accordingly as the transitions take place.

KTF's Distribution Strategy

On a similar note, DWS Municipal Income Trust (KTF) aims to distribute all or nearly all of its net investment income every year, with realizations of capital gains distributed at least annually as well. KTF may sometimes adjust the amounts based on actual net investment income during periods. As per its recent distribution, a portion may reflect a return of capital.

This return of capital essentially indicates that a shareholder's investment is being repaid, which merits attention as it does not directly represent the fund's investment performance. Shareholders should be aware that these distributions do not necessarily indicate profitability and should seek details provided through official communications regarding distribution sources.
